In preparing a balance sheet it is customary for a company to value the assets and other items based on historical costs rather than market values.
For example if an asset is purchased at $20,000, this value will reflect in the balance sheet in subsequent years. Or future calculation will be based on this.
Let's say yearly depreciation is $1,000 then after on year the value will be $19,000, after two years $18,000 and so on.
This is more object than market value which varies at any one time.
Market value for an item will vary depending on location and the market.
The main difference between probing questions and solution-oriented questions is: Probing questions uncover root causes, while solution-oriented questions focus on what should be done.
<h3>What is
probing questions and solution-oriented questions?</h3>
Probing questions can be defined as the question that help to open up the root causes of an event.
While on the other hand solution-oriented questions can be defined as the question that is centre on what should be done or how to find solution to the outcome of the causes.
Therefore Probing questions uncover root causes, while solution-oriented questions focus on what should be done.
